Abstract

The invention discloses a quick identification method of DMR interphone signals resisting frequency deviation, which comprises the steps of performing integral multiple and decimal multiple extraction on baseband data, performing normalization correlation on various locally reserved voice synchronous signals by a root-raised cosine filter, an FM demodulator and frequency deviation component precompensation after a DMR interphone suspected signal is found through monitoring, and finally judging whether the DMR interphone signal is a DMR interphone signal or not through a threshold. The method enhances the receiving range of the equipment to the signal frequency offset and improves the identification probability of the DMR interphone. The invention solves the problem that the DMR detection probability is reduced when frequency deviation exists, and is suitable for the field of wireless communication.

Technical Field
The invention belongs to the technical field of signal detection, and particularly relates to a quick identification method for a DMR interphone signal resisting frequency deviation.
Background
When the wireless monitoring equipment scans the frequency band of the interphone, if suspicious wireless signals are found, frequency spectrum fine analysis is carried out to further clarify the bandwidth and the central frequency point of the signals. The central frequency point estimation often has frequency deviation, and the performance of synchronous correlation detection of the DMR signal is seriously reduced after the frequency deviation is more than 1 Khz.
Disclosure of Invention
The purpose of the invention is as follows: aiming at the defects, the invention provides the quick identification method of the DMR interphone signal with the frequency deviation resistance, which improves the success rate of identifying the DMR interphone signal by the monitoring equipment.
The technical scheme is as follows: the invention provides a quick identification method of a DMR interphone signal resisting frequency deviation, which is characterized by comprising the following steps:
(1) acquiring N times of oversampling signals;
(2) according to the oversampling multiple N, passing the sampling data p (N) through an FM demodulator, and outputting data q (N);
(3) filtering q (n) with a root raised cosine filter to obtain baseband data g (n)1
(4) According to the data g (n)1Carrying out addition and subtraction of the offset numbers to obtain three groups of data to be detected, namely demodulation signal negative frequency offset precompensation, demodulation signal positive frequency offset precompensation and demodulation original signals;
(5) performing sliding normalization correlation operation on the three groups of data to be detected acquired in the step (4) and locally reserved 4 groups of DMR interphone voice synchronous data respectively;
(6) and (4) judging whether the related data peak value obtained by the operation in the step (5) exceeds a threshold, if so, judging that the signal is a DMR interphone signal, and if not, judging that the signal is not a DMR interphone signal.
Further, the specific steps of acquiring the N-fold oversampled signal in step (1) are as follows:
(1.1) monitoring a wireless environment with a large bandwidth;
(1.2) if suspicious signals are found in the frequency band of the DMR interphone, reducing the monitoring bandwidth and improving the frequency spectrum analysis precision;
(1.3) if the bandwidth of the signal conforms to the frequency spectrum characteristics of the DMR interphone, obtaining a central frequency point f0
(1.4) with f0Performing down-conversion processing on data as a central frequency point to obtain baseband data { x (n) ═ 1,2, … … };
(1.5) the N-times oversampled signal { p (N) ═ 1,2,3, … } is obtained by integer-multiple decimation and fractional-multiple decimation.

By adopting the technical scheme, the invention has the following beneficial effects: the method can accurately detect the DMR interphone signal with high probability under the condition that frequency deviation within +/-3 KHz exists, simplifies the hardware design of monitoring equipment, reduces the precision requirement on frequency point estimation by a method of demodulating signals to add or subtract constants, does not need carrier synchronization, and reduces software complexity.

As shown in fig. 1-4, the following description will be made by taking monitoring DMR interphone through mode slot1 communication operating at 409.7625MHz as an example:
step 1, monitoring 500MHz bandwidth of a wireless environment;
step 2, once a suspicious signal is found in the frequency band of the DMR interphone, reducing the monitoring bandwidth to 25MHz, and estimating the signal bandwidth to be 9.85 Khz;
step 3, the bandwidth of the signal accords with the frequency spectrum characteristics of the DMR interphone, and the central frequency point f is estimated0=409.761324MHz;
Step 4, using f0Performing down-conversion processing on data as a central frequency point to obtain baseband data { x (n) }, wherein n is 1,2, … …, and the sampling frequency is 1M;
step 5, obtaining a 40K sampling signal by performing integral multiple extraction on 25 and obtaining a signal with a 38.4K sampling rate by performing fractional multiple extraction on 40/38.4, wherein the signal is an oversampling signal { p (N) } which is 8 times that of the oversampling signal, and N is 1,2,3, …, and fig. 2-4 is a signal power spectrum;
step 6, demodulating by the FM demodulator to obtain a demodulated signal { q (n) ═ 1,2,3, … };
and 7, according to the oversampling multiple N being 8, enabling the sampling data q (N) to pass through a root raised cosine filter h (N), wherein the oversampling multiple of the root raised cosine filter is 8, 49 tap coefficients are formed across 6 symbols, and the output data is recorded as
